NEW: Texas DPS Arrests Human Smuggler in Webb County

TxDPS Troopers arrested a human smuggler from Laredo after he led them on a high-speed pursuit in Webb County. The driver, Juan Antonio Aleman, was smuggling 10 illegal aliens who were locked inside a van. Aleman admitted he was going to be paid $2,000 to smuggle them.

All 10 illegal immigrants were turned over to the U.S. Border Patrol.

This is part of Operation Lone Star 2.0, as Texas DPS continues to stop dangerous human smuggling attempts and protect our communities.

NY: Deputy Injured During Arrest of a Man Involved in a Domestic Dispute in Henrietta.

On December 10, 2025, at 12:55 pm, Monroe County Sheriffโ€™s deputies received calls for a male and female fighting in a parking lot at 660 Jefferson Road in Henrietta.

Deputies arrived to find a male on top of the female, pinning her to the ground. Deputies would learn the male and female were in a relationship and the physical fight resulted from an earlier argument.

As deputies approached to separate both parties and prevent further injury, Dakota Nesbitt-Johnson ignored the deputiesโ€™ commands and returned to the vehicle he was driving. Nesbitt-Johnson locked the doors to the vehicle as deputies continued to order him to exit the vehicle. Nesbitt-Johnson refused, started the vehicle and attempted to back up to leave. A deputy, located behind the vehicle to approach on the passenger side, was nearly struck as Nesbitt-Johnson attempted to drive in reverse. Nesbitt-Johnson eventually exited the vehicle and began to fight with a deputy who was at the driverโ€™s door.

Deputies were able to take Nesbitt-Johnson into custody and as a result of his actions, one deputy suffered a lower leg injury that required transport to a local hospital for treatment.

CHP H-30 was overhead the Oakland Area assisting Crime Supression Team (CST) when the crew of H-30 located a vehicle wanted in connection with a robbery. CHP Hayward, San Leandro Police and Alameda County Sheriff's Office responded to the area and attempted to conduct an enforcement stop on the vehicle. The driver attempted to flee and ground units backed off to follow from a safe distance while the helicopter followed the suspect vehicle. During the pursuit, the driver pulled into several gas stations, possibly trying to obtain fuel, however ground units were quick to respond, not allowing the suspect to obtain fuel. A spike strip was successfully deployed, and the suspect eventually pulled into a gas station and gave up. He was taken into custody without further incident.

๐Ÿพ Yesterday we welcomed our two newest K9s to the team! ๐Ÿพ

Meet K9 Maverick and K9 Charlie, nearly one-year-old shepherds who were officially welcomed by their handlers, Officer Sjoting and Officer Scheetz.

These K9s were made possible thanks to the generous support of from the public, and we are incredibly grateful for your partnership.

A huge thank you to Blue Line K9 for their outstanding work in training and delivering our newest partners as they begin their careers.

Maverick and Charlie will start their 400-hour state certification course in January as they continue their journey to becoming fully certified K9s for Tacoma.

HERO ALERT!

NYPD detective saves the life of a choking baby on his way to work in rush hour traffic. 
 
Detective First Grade Michael Greaney was in traffic when he saw a black SUV speeding in the emergency shoulder lane. 
 
Greaney turned on the lights of his unmarked car and pulled over the BMW to see what was going on.

"My babyโ€™s choking," the panicked father said.

Greaney jumped into action, pulling the child out of the car and hitting the baby girl on the back, clearing her throat and allowing her to breathe again.

Greaney has worked for the NYPD for 17 years. The baby is doing well, according to the father, who spoke with the New York Post.
